Meet Rekha's sister Raadha, the model who turned down 'Bobby' and made Dimple Kapadia a superstar

Rekha, the timeless diva of Bollywood, is renowned for her signature style and graceful persona. Despite being frequently featured in the media for her career and personal life, few people are familiar with her family, particularly her sister Radha.






Rekha’s Family Background






The actress has a big family with six sisters and one brother. Her father, actor Gemini Ganesan, was married three times. He had four daughters with his first wife, two daughters with his second wife, and a daughter and a son with his third wife, Savitri. Radha is Rekha's sister. Like Rekha, Radha is very beautiful and worked as a model. She acted in some Tamil movies and did photoshoots for popular magazines, but she liked modeling more than acting.






The Missed Opportunity






Interestingly, Raj Kapoor first offered the lead role in the film 'Bobby' to Radha, hoping she would star opposite Rishi Kapoor. However, Radha turned down the offer. The role then went to Dimple Kapadia, and the film became a huge hit, making Dimple an overnight sensation.






Life After Glamour






In 1981, Radha decided to leave the glamour world after marrying her childhood friend, Usman Saeed. After their marriage, the couple moved to the United States. Usman Saeed is the son of the famous South Indian director S. M. Abbas. Radha and Usman have two sons, both of whom are now married.






About the Film 'Bobby'






Released in 1973, Bobby is a classic romantic film directed and produced by Raj Kapoor, starring Rishi Kapoor and debutante Dimple Kapadia. The story follows Raja, a wealthy young man, and Bobby, a poor fisherman's daughter, who fall in love despite their social differences. The film was a huge box office success and popularized teenage romance in Indian cinema. Its memorable soundtrack by Laxmikant–Pyarelal features hit songs like "Main Shayar To Nahin."
